This is my problem hen Lana. She has had for over a week a swollen ankle/foot. She has had no signs of bumble foot. I gave her two rounds of antibiotics my friend gave me for infection and it has not cleared up. It hasn’t gotten larger either. She walks fine and runs, eats, drinks and is her normal self. She doesn’t seem to be in pain from it. I looked at her legs and don’t see mites. Fast forward to today, I come out and see her left eye is swollen! It was not swollen this morning. I see no discharge from her eyes or nostrils. She has been acting normal and I see no peck wound. I have about 18 other chickens with her and they free range. She seems to see out of it and hasn’t acted like it’s been bothering her. I have no idea what to give her. I’ve read so many different things to do. Advice please!

Is it just the one foot swollen or both?

Do you see anything in her eye?
General care for eyes is to flush with saline, remove any pus/debris and apply an ointment in the eye.

What does the bottom of the foot look like?
What antibiotics did you use?

Not sure what to make of it. Could be something like Mycoplasma, but I would expect both feet to be swelling.

It’s just one foot. I have soaked it to see if it was bumble foot but there have been no signs of bumble foot. The bottom of her feet looks like a normal chicken foot.

So, her eye is still swollen as of this morning. I didn’t see anything in her eye last night or this morning. She acts completely normal. I have flushed her eye and have applied ointment this morning. This is just so bizarre for her to act like a normal chicken and have these issues.
